Use an 84 cm long wire to form a triangle. The ratio of the length of the three sides of the triangle is 3:4:5. How many centimeters are the lengths of the three sides?


84 × 33 + 4 + 5 = 21 (CM) 84 × 43 + 4 + 5 = 28 (CM) 84 × 53 + 4 + 5 = 35 (CM) a: the lengths of the three sides are 21 cm, 28 cm and 35 cm respectively
